“Vincenzo” Opens With High Ratings

Starring Song Joong Ki, Jeon Yeo Been, and boyband 2PM’s Taecyeon, Korean drama Vincenzo premiered its first two episodes this weekend. Streaming internationally on Netflix, the tvN drama also opened with strong ratings in South Korea. The first two episode averaged ratings of 7.7 percent and 9.3 percent respectively, making it the top performer among dramas airing in that time slot.

The story opens with a mafia lawyer, Vincenzo Cassano (Song Joong Ki), returning from Italy to South Korea to search for gold hidden underneath a commercial building. The 15 tons of gold were hidden in a secret room in the basement of the building by a rich Chinese businessman who had passed away from heart disease one year ago. However, the secret room cannot be opened easily–if anyone tried to open it with force, the entire building would collapse.

Vincenzo tries to thwart medical conglomerate Babbel from buying the building for redevelopment, but the company refuses and uses scare tactics to scare away the building’s tenants to advance the purchase. Hoping to delay Babbel’s plans, Vincenzo holds a wine tasting party with many famous attendees at the building.

Viewers were pleased with Song Joong Ki’s suave portrayal of a calculative lawyer facing off against the antagonists. However, many felt that lead actress Jeon Yeo Been’s acting was exaggerated and her diction was unclear.
